    Farakka Water Treaty
    The Farakka Water Treaty, signed in 1996, is an agreement between India and Bangladesh regarding the sharing of the Ganges River water at the Farakka Barrage. The treaty was established to address the long-standing dispute over water allocation from the Ganges River, which is vital for both countries' agriculture, fisheries, and overall water supply.
    Historical Background:
    The Farakka Barrage, located in West Bengal, India, near the border with Bangladesh, was constructed in 1975 to divert water from the Ganges to the Hooghly River to maintain its navigability. This diversion significantly impacted water flow downstream into Bangladesh, leading to concerns over reduced water availability for irrigation, drinking, and other essential uses.
    Key Provisions:
    Water Sharing: The treaty outlines a detailed water-sharing arrangement, dividing the Ganges' flow at Farakka between India and Bangladesh during the dry season (January 1 to May 31). The allocation is based on the availability of water, with a guaranteed minimum flow to Bangladesh.
    Monitoring Mechanism: A Joint Committee consisting of representatives from both countries was established to oversee the implementation of the treaty, ensure compliance, and address any issues arising from the water-sharing arrangement.
    Review and Adjustment: The treaty includes provisions for periodic review and adjustments to address changing hydrological conditions and other relevant factors.
    Impact and Challenges:
    The Farakka Water Treaty has been instrumental in providing a framework for cooperation and conflict resolution between India and Bangladesh over the Ganges River water. However, challenges remain, including concerns over the adequacy of water allocation during extreme drought conditions, environmental impacts, and the need for improved data sharing and joint management.
    Significance:
    The treaty exemplifies the importance of transboundary water cooperation in promoting regional stability, sustainable water management, and the equitable sharing of natural resources. It highlights the necessity for ongoing dialogue, flexibility, and mutual understanding to address the complexities of shared water resources.
